Global investors are once again looking to shelter in Indian assets as a relatively safe haven as the US-China trade conflict intensifies following Trump’s tariff bombshell. Since the April 2 tariff onslaught, an MSCI index of Indian stocks has fallen by less than 3%, which is almost half of the fall in an index of Asian counterparts. Indian stocks have outperformed Asian peers for six weeks now.
